Where is the ‘webp’ format suddenly coming from - and if it is THAT standard - why don’t all apps recognize it?
@JohnPhilpin Webp is in development by Google since 2010/2011 I believe. Chrome(ium) based browsers and Firefox support Webp support it for quite some time. Other browsers are now adding support (most notably Safari starting iOS14).
